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 6 ACMG points: 6P and 0B. PM1PM2PP2PP5

The NM_014874.4(MFN2):​c.2146G>C​(p.Ala716Pro)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. A716T) has been classified as Likely benign.

MFN2 (HGNC:16877): (mitofusin 2) This gene encodes a mitochondrial membrane protein that participates in mitochondrial fusion and contributes to the maintenance and operation of the mitochondrial network. This protein is involved in the regulation of vascular smooth muscle cell proliferation, and it may play a role in the pathophysiology of obesity. Mutations in this gene cause Charcot-Marie-Tooth disease type 2A2, and hereditary motor and sensory neuropathy VI, which are both disorders of the peripheral nervous system. Defects in this gene have also been associated with early-onset stroke. Two transcript variants encoding the same protein have been identified.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

Our verdict: Likely_pathogenic. The variant received 6 ACMG points.

PM1
In a hotspot region, there are 4 aminoacids with missense pathogenic changes in the window of +-8 aminoacids around while only 0 benign, 12 uncertain in NM_014874.4
PM2
Very rare variant in population databases, with high coverage;
PP2
Missense variant in the MFN2 gene, where missense mutations are typically associated with disease (based on misZ statistic). The gene has 123 curated pathogenic missense variants (we use a threshold of 10). The gene has 23 curated benign missense variants. Gene score misZ: 1.6575 (below the threshold of 3.09). Trascript score misZ: 3.2174 (above the threshold of 3.09).
